I use iSmart alarm. Wireless detectors on all doors plus motion detector. If the alarm goes off, the camera(s) will activate if motion is detected. Easy setup and use from a smartphone. Can monitor and control from your smartphone. Works through your home wifi so it is as secure as your home wifi system. It is not monitored so no annual fee. If the alarm is tripped you get an automatic recorded call on your cell phone plus a message.
